350103162400 Magneti Marelli

Brand Part number Description Days Statistics Price, USD Availability
Magneti Marelli 350103162400 50
102.16 999
Show more
Daimler AG A1687201246 10
140.30 > 1000
65
127.52 50
47
177.48 9999
Show more
Daimler AG A1687202046 10
144.07 > 1000
270
130.69 > 1000
47
181.90 9999
Show more
Brand Price
Magneti Marelli 102.16
Daimler AG 127.52